WebNov 19, 2015 · 2 Answers Sorted by: 5 This type of delay is called as transport delay. While using non blocking assignment, in sequential circuit, this type of delay is generally used for modelling delay between clock and output. WebMar 7, 2001 · HDLCON 1999 2 Correct Methods For Adding Delays Rev 1.1 To Verilog Behavioral Models 3.0 Blocking assignment delay models Adding delays to the left-hand …
GitHub - nickdavidhaynes/programmable-delay-line
WebAug 4, 2014 · on each clock: When reset is low, increment the counter, then compare it with the timeout value. If you reach the timeout, set the output. When reset is high, set count to 0 and reset the output. Use the output to enable the execution of whatever you wanted to delay. You should be able to synthesize gated clocks for example. WebBasically, the delay timer has 4 operating modes: one-shot (OS), Delayed Operate (DO), Delayed Release (DR), Dual Delay (DD). Those four modes will be selected by inputs mode_a and mode_b. The wb [7:0] input is to program the delays according to given equations in the specification of the delay timer. does ayanokoji end up with horikita
How do I create a delay in Verilog? – ITQAGuru.com
WebJun 4, 2024 · I have a sequence sending in commands to my DUT. Following each command, I would like to wait for a random delay. Two possible techniques: 1) Use a virtual interface to my system interface; pass a random number to a wait_clk method, which in turn uses a clocking-block. WebThe following Verilog clock generator module has three parameters to tweak the three different properties as discussed above. The module has an input enable that allows the clock to be disabled and enabled as required. When multiple clocks are controlled by a common enable signal, they can be relatively phased easily. WebMay 6, 2024 · I have a Verilog module acting as a register file (a slew of registers and some access ports) with a control signal coming from another module that controls when the write to one of the registers happens. The idea is that I raise a control pin and the specified register is set to the value on one of the module's data inputs as follows: does ayanokoji care about anyone